Active Not Recruiting NCT07692230

MRI-Driven Precision Typing and Response Prediction in Luminal Breast Cancer

Conditions: HR Positive/HER-2 Negative Breast Cancer

Sex: Female
Healthy volunteers: No
Enrollment: 2000
Sponsor: Fudan University

Location: Fudan university Shanghai Cancer Center Shanghai Shanghai Municipality

Summary

Luminal breast cancer is characterized by marked heterogeneity, resulting in diverse treatment responses and long-term outcomes. This project aims to integrate MRI and multiomics data to achieve non-invasive molecular typing and precise response prediction. By linking imaging phenotypes with underlying molecular and pathological characteristics, the investigators will develop predictive models for treatment resistance, recurrence, and metastasis, ultimately supporting personalized treatment strategies and precision oncology.

Eligibility Criteria

Inclusion Criteria: 1. Histopathologically confirmed invasive luminal breast cancer (HR+/HER2-); 2. Patients who underwent breast MRI examination. Exclusion Criteria: 1. Pathological biopsy performed prior to the baseline MRI examination; 2. Patients have received any form of prior treatment for the breast cancer; 3. History of other malignancies; 4. Incomplete or poor-quality MRI and/or pathological images; 5. Missing clinical data.
